Drug trafficking accused escaped from NCB Jammu custody arrested in Punjab

Narcotics Control Bureau (NCB), in close coordination with Jammu and Kashmir Police and Punjab Police, on Thursday traced and apprehended Aqib Bashir, a notorious drug trafficker who had fled from NCB custody in Jammu.

“The operation is a strong example of three-day sustained search and tracking operation across J&K and Punjab and prompt coordination and intelligence sharing between J&K Police, Punjab Police and NCB besides the valuable support of the media fraternity in disseminating the alert,” said an NCB Jammu spokesperson.

It also reflected strong coordination between Central and state and UT agencies, spokesperson said. After fleeing from Jammu, the accused, according to the spokesperson, reached Jalandhar via the Pathankot route. He initially attempted to evade detection by taking shelter under the cover of darkness and hiding in a forest area near Narwal Fruit Mandi, Jammu.

“To conceal his identity, he clean-shaved, changed his clothes and altered his appearance. He subsequently used his contacts in Jalandhar to seek shelter and evade the search teams. Continuous intelligence inputs and coordinated field efforts enabled the agencies to track and narrow down his location. The NCB (Jammu, Amritsar, Chandigarh)–Punjab Police team apprehended him when he was reportedly preparing to move towards Delhi or another state,” spokesperson said, adding that the successful operation reflected the effectiveness of inter-agency coordination, real-time information sharing, sustained efforts and public cooperation.
